Technical Context
The P4SMA36AHM3_A/I operates as a unidirectional avalanche-clamping device, triggered when reverse voltage exceeds its 34.2–37.8 V breakdown range (VBR at 1 mA). Its glass-passivated junction ensures stable leakage (<1.0 µA at VWM) and low incremental surge resistance, enabling sub-nanosecond response to ESD and inductive switching events.
Thermally, it exhibits RθJA = 120 °C/W (junction-to-ambient) and RθJL = 30 °C/W (junction-to-lead), with derating above 25 °C per Figure 2. It is halogen-free, RoHS-compliant, and AEC-Q101 qualified (HM3 suffix), supporting automotive under-hood and infotainment system deployments requiring long-term reliability at TJ up to +150 °C.

FAQ
What is the clamping voltage of the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I under a 10/1000 µs surge?
The P4SMA36AHM3_A/I has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 49.9 V at 8.0 A peak pulse current with a 10/1000 µs waveform, as specified in Vishay Document #88367. This value represents the upper limit of voltage imposed on the protected circuit during standardized surge testing and is critical for ensuring downstream ICs remain within their absolute maximum ratings. The P4SMA36AHM3_A/I achieves this clamping with low incremental resistance, minimizing energy dissipation in the device itself.
Is the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I qualified for automotive applications?
Yes, the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I is AEC-Q101 qualified, as confirmed by its HM3 suffix and documentation in Vishay's P4SMA Series datasheet (Rev. 09-Jan-2024). This qualification validates its reliability under automotive temperature cycling, humidity, mechanical shock, and lifetime surge stress conditions. The P4SMA36AHM3_A/I is specifically intended for use in engine control units, body electronics, and ADAS sensor modules where such certification is mandatory.
What does the "HM3" suffix indicate in P4SMA36AHM3_A/I?
The "HM3" suffix in P4SMA36AHM3_A/I denotes halogen-free, RoHS-compliant construction with AEC-Q101 qualification. Per Vishay's ordering guide, HM3 parts meet JESD 201 Class 2 whisker resistance and UL 94 V-0 flammability standards. The "_A/I" further specifies revision A and 13-inch tape-and-reel packaging (7500 units per reel), distinguishing it from H-coded (1800-unit) variants. This full suffix confirms both environmental compliance and automotive suitability for the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I.
How does the thermal performance of P4SMA36AHM3_A/I compare to larger-package TVS diodes?
The P4SMA36AHM3_A/I has a typical junction-to-ambient thermal resistance (RθJA) of 120 °C/W, significantly lower than comparable SMC-packaged devices like 1.5SMC36A (≈150 °C/W). This improved thermal efficiency allows the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I to sustain repeated 400 W surges with less temperature rise on standard 0.2" × 0.2" copper pads, making it better suited for compact automotive and industrial PCBs where heat spreading is limited. Its RθJL of 30 °C/W also supports effective conduction through leads to internal ground planes.
Can P4SMA36AHM3_A/I be used in bidirectional configurations?
No, the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I is a unidirectional TVS diode, as indicated by its "A" suffix and cathode band marking. Bidirectional variants in the P4SMA family use the "CA" suffix (e.g., P4SMA36CA). Using the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I in reverse-biased AC applications would result in forward conduction and potential failure. For bidirectional protection at 36 V standoff, select P4SMA36CAHE3_A/I or equivalent - the P4SMA36AHM3_A/I must be oriented with cathode toward the protected line.
